What is a good size pool table for adults?

Standard Pool Table Sizes: A standard-size pool table is often used in homes, measuring 8ft x 4ft. The playing surface can be 88in x 44in, as well. The good thing about standard sizes is that they can be smaller and even custom-made, especially if you have limited space.

Is plywood good for pool table?

Any sturdy MDF or Plywood is fine for the slate backing or slate cradle. The main thing to stay away from is particleboard. Several imports and one American manufacturer use particleboard for their slate backing. So every time you recover or move your pool table, you are reducing its time on this earth.

The general rule of thumb is to have a minimum clearance space of 5 feet on all sides of the table. This means that if you have a standard nine-foot sized pool table, which is 4.5 feet wide and 9 feet long, you’d need a room that’s at least 14.5 feet wide and 19 feet long.

How much should you pay for a good pool table?

What is the best price for a pool table? Pool tables typically range in price from $1,200 to $3,500, with certain tables costing more or less. Basic entry-level pool tables range in price from $1,200 to $2,000, while a full-state table built of solid hardwood can cost anywhere from $2,000 to $3,500.

What is a good size room for a pool table?

Minimum room sizes for each table size, using a standard 58″ cue: 7 foot table – 13 x 16 feet minimum room size (156″ x 192″) 8 foot table – 13.6 x 17 feet minimum room size (162″ x 204″) Oversize 8 foot table – 13.6 x 17.6 feet minimum room size (162″ x 210″)

How can you tell if a pool table is good quality?

Look at the Frame and Legs At the heart of every high-quality billiard table is a sturdy frame capable of providing a consistent level of support across the entire playing surface. Slate is heavy, and the thicker the slate employed by your table, the more weight your table’s frame will need to support.

¾” slate is okay for smaller 7′ pool tables but for larger tables, you’ll want the 1” that is thicker, heavier, and easier to level. The BCA requires that all tournament pool tables consist of 3 piece 1” slate.
